How Common Is The Last Name Mirpur? popularity and diffusion

The last name Mirpur is the 794,916th most widespread surname on a global scale, held by around 1 in 20,586,288 people. Mirpur occurs predominantly in Asia, where 100 percent of Mirpur are found; 100 percent are found in South Asia and 99 percent are found in Islamic South Asia. Mirpur is also the 2,608,198th most common given name internationally. It is borne by 18 people.

The last name Mirpur is most common in Iran, where it is borne by 350 people, or 1 in 219,379. In Iran it is most common in: Tehran Province, where 23 percent live, Mazandaran Province, where 14 percent live and Khuzestan Province, where 11 percent live. Without taking into account Iran this surname occurs in 3 countries. It is also common in Afghanistan, where 1 percent live and China, where 0 percent live.
